How they compare

Romania currently reports 0.0595 kt against 0.0464 kt in Norway, a difference of 0.0131 kt.

That makes Romania's figure about 1.3 times Norway's.

The two have swapped places 8 times across 65 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Romania ahead.

Norway ranks 25th and Romania ranks 22nd of 79 countries.

Across the 9 decades both report, Norway averaged higher in 3 and Romania in 6.

Head to head by decade

Decade Norway Romania Difference Ahead
1960s 0.0227 kt 0.0361 kt 0.0135 kt Romania
1970s 0.0523 kt 0.0212 kt 0.0311 kt Norway
1980s 0.0736 kt 0.0214 kt 0.0522 kt Norway
1990s 0.0658 kt 0.0792 kt 0.0134 kt Romania
2000s 0.0502 kt 0.0688 kt 0.0185 kt Romania
2010s 0.0418 kt 0.0683 kt 0.0264 kt Romania
2020s 0.0423 kt 0.034 kt 0.0083 kt Norway
2030s 0.0483 kt 0.0673 kt 0.019 kt Romania
2050s 0.0464 kt 0.0595 kt 0.0131 kt Romania

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ions from Crops provides estimates of emissions associated with crop processes, namely 1) crop residues, 2) burning of crop residues, and 3) rice cultivation and the application of nitrogen (N) fertilizers, including mineral and chemical fertilizers, to soils. Estimates are computed at Tier 1 following the 2006 IPCC Guidelines for National greenhouse gas (GHG) Inventories (IPCC, 2006).
